On October 31, the official opening ceremony of the Korea Corner took place at Kazakh Ablai Khan University of International Relations and World Languages, dedicated to the celebration of the 578th anniversary of the creation of the Korean script Hangul. The Korea Corner opening at Ablai Khan University was possible thanks to the program of support for foreign universities provided by the International Korea Foundation. The initiative to open the Korea Corner at our university belongs to the Consulate General of the Republic of Korea in Almaty.

The Director of the Center for Korean Studies introduced the Korea Corner space to the guests present at the opening ceremony, which in addition to the Center for Korean Studies includes: the Korean Corner office, two classrooms, a conference room and the K-corner student lounge.
The goal of K-corner is to serve as a center for intercultural exchange, research related to Korean culture, history and modern development of Korea in close cooperation with the Consulate General of the Republic of Kazakhstan in Almaty.
The objectives facing K-Corner include:
-- creation of a library and maintenance with literature and materials on Korean studies;
- organization of events, lectures and seminars on Korean culture;
- conducting master classes, seminars on Korean language, history, and culture of Korea.

After the grand opening, an award ceremony and presentation of certificates to students of the Korean Department of the Faculty of Oriental Studies of Ablai Khan University was held in the K-Corner office. Vice President of Shinhan Bank Kazakhstan JSC Kang Gi Tae, who was present at the ceremony, presented certificates of scholarships from Shinhan Bank Kazakhstan JSC, annually awarded to the best students studying the Korean language, and certificates were also presented to the holders of the social scholarship of the Center for Korean Studies, a scholarship from the Chairman of the Alumni Association of the Korean branch of Ablai Khan University Shaikenov A. Traditionally, small memorable gifts were presented to students who successfully passed the TOPIK test to determine the level of the Korean language. The Center for Korean Studies annually holds a poetry reading competition in Korean and a video competition about Kazakhstan and Korea. On this day, the winners of these competitions were also awarded. At this time, a competition for cooking the Korean dish kimbap was held in the Korean Corner classroom. This annual competition is always especially popular among students. The event was decorated with a performance by fourth-year students of the Korean department Zhumagali Madina and Talgat Dariga, who performed famous Kazakh and Korean works on the dombra and flute. And the winners of the poetry competition, third-year students Kanapiya Kundyz and Otegenova Madina, recited poems by famous Korean poets.
